North Pine Inc

Open
520 S Williams St
Mancelona, MI 49659

North Pine is a quaint retreat nestled in the heart of Mancelona, MI, offering a peaceful escape from the hustle and bustle of everyday life.

With its serene surroundings and cozy accommodations, North Pine provides a tranquil setting for guests to unwind and reconnect with nature.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esMichiganMancelonaNorth Pine Inc